Amos Eno Gallery presents a group show of past and present directors. Not only have these individuals kept Amos Eno running since 1974, they are also gifted artists. Our current director, Alex Wixon creates small water-media and collage drawings. She layers patterns, textures, and line work to build a whimsical world for the viewer to explore. The previous director, Stephen Crone uses the sculptural and gestural aspects of opera to create his video landscapes. His new work, Fields of Oblivion is a requiem piece where the dead exists as radiations filled with emotion. Former director, Theresa Gooby‘s Drawings of Trees in Winter is a series of mixed media on wood panels. Taking motivation from the naked beauty of nature in winter, they are inspired by progression of life becoming art. In addition, Virginia Maksymowicz directed Amos Eno Gallery from 1983 to 1986. For the past ten years, she has been juxtaposing the female body with architecture in ways that becomes visual metaphors for the societal roles women play.
